Hi Marisol,

Welcome to the on-call rotation for the Seastrand tide-table widget. Please review incoming changes carefully: the widget caches harbor predictions for twelve hours, and stale-cache bugs have historically slipped past review. Pay particular attention to anything touching the Kelpmere datum conversion layer. The runbook, cache invalidation notes, and prior incident writeups are all collected on the internal page here.

dashboard of taduf-yagap = https://confluence.tolvaqsys.internal/display/display/projects/display

Present: T. Ashgrove, L. Pemberly, S. Korrin. Discussion centred on the possible acquisition of Miravelle Instruments. Due diligence on their Lornbeck facility is underway; preliminary findings expected within three weeks. Finance to prepare two valuation scenarios, one assuming retention of the Miravelle brand and one assuming full integration. External advisers from Hartwell & Snead engaged under existing terms. No approach has been communicated to the target's wider staff. The confidential note below outlines the intended next steps.

internal memo for tagef-hadup: Gross margin on Ulaath came in at 15 percent against a plan of 5 percent. Only 7 of the 120 pilot accounts renewed Ulaath, so a churn review is set for October 15.

# Environments — Portionly

Portionly, our recipe-scaling calculator, runs in three environments: dev, staging, prod. Dev resets nightly; staging mirrors prod data weekly; prod is deploy-gated. Scaling math is identical everywhere — only limits and caching differ. New team members should test in staging first. Staging currently runs with the following configuration.

service settings:
[sorys]
port = 8000
team = eliius
host = sorys.novacstack.example
region = south-3
access_code = ac_f66665
timeout_ms = 250

**Ticket: Drift detected on Pellcrest autoscaler**

During the quarterly audit we found the queue-depth autoscaler on the Marrowline ingest tier running values that diverge from the approved baseline committed in the Harkow repo. The scale-up threshold and cooldown were changed manually in June without review. Please assess exposure before we reconcile. The live values observed on the node are listed below.

deployment values, tajeg-yahaf:
[lamvan]
team = kelmir
access_code = ac_205d2b
host = lamvan.olvarqstack.corp
port = 9200
owner = fraion.giliel
peer = rusath.kelvinet.internal